The Global/Kelvinator 6DF Ice Cream Chest Cabinet Features (4) lid, six hole double row, (16) 3 gallon can capacity with (9) facing, white powder coat interior & exterior, stainless steel top, stainless lids with high density foamed in place insulation with vinyl gaskets, digital temperature controller with LED display, manual defrost, temperature range 0çF to -20çF, ENERGY STARÂ

Ice Cream Chest Cabinet (4) lid, six hole double row, (16) 3 gal can cap with (9) facing, LED Lighting, Digital Controller

FEATURES:

  • Microprocessor temperature controller with LED digital display
  • Radiant shell non-clogging condenser
  • Lids foamed in place with tight vinyl chamber guards to keep cool in, moisture out and prevents frost build ups
  • No condenser fan means savings on energy costs and eventual service and replacement costs
  • Cold Wall Evaporator
  • Reliable capillary tube refrigerant control
